I've been having a surging/rough idle problem on my '01 corolla. It will only start having issues after driving 5 miles or so when the engine is all warmed up. Surges when accelerating and the idle will bounce around from 500-1100 rpm. Sometimes it gets real rough and I have to restart the car for it to calm down.

I've replaced:
>Cat
>Spark plugs
>fuel pump
>Fuel filter

And I've cleaned:
>MAF
>Throttle body/idle control valve
>Air filter

Next would be injectors. Is there anything else I should look at? It's a 1zz-fe btw.

I wouldn't mess with the MAF if I were you, shits delicate and expensive. Try a new O2 sensor. My Volvo has a fidgety one, on cold days when I'm starting up it cant decide whether more or less oxygen is needed, the tach bounces and engine sounds haggard for a bit. Throttle body and idle control were good places to start.

Replace the IAC if cleaning didn't work.
>>
>>16019118
This may sound dumb, but have you checked your connections on your distributor cap and the wires to your plugs in general?

Had almost that exact problem and that's what it turned out to be. Didn't think about replacing em cause it didn't really make sense but sure as shit that's what fixed it

My AW11 does this when the coolant is low.
Another issue could be clogged injectors.
O2 sensor is also very possible.
>>
>>16019118
Soulds like failing ignition when warmed up. Check the ignition system coil/electronics
>>
Sound dumbbut check the integrity of the vacuum hoses and their connections. Sounds even dumber but check how clean the fuel injector connector plugs are, and all ignition system related electrical connections.

Update:

I tested the spark plugs and it seems they are not getting enough voltage (orange spark). So I'm replacing the ignition coils. Hope this fixes it
